自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(10)
  • 收藏
  • 关注

原创 Filter过滤器

Filter:用来过滤网站的数据filter的用法和servlet基本一样作用:处理中文乱码登录验证等等有了过滤器,我们就不需要在每个servlet中设置字符集编码,这个就提高了开发效率思路如图:开发步骤:导包<dependencies> <dependency> <groupId>junit</groupId> <artifactId>junit</artifactId> <ver

2022-05-19 21:00:02 403

原创 JDBC连接数据库

一、JDBC简介JDBC(Java Data Base Connectivity,java数据库连接)是一种用于执行SQL语句的JavaAPI,可以为多种关系数据库提供统一访问,它由一组用Java语言编写的类和接口组成。JDBC提供了一种基准,据此可以构建更高级工具的接口,是数据库开发人员能够编写数据库应用程序。二、JDBC原理JDBC原理:JDBC是以前SUN公司定义的一套访问数据库的接口(没有具体实现),一套标准,具体的实现是由各大数据库厂家去实现,每个数据库厂家都由自己的JDBC实现,也就是JD

2022-05-19 20:51:39 140

原创 JavaBean

一、javabean概念JavaBean是一个遵循特定写法的Java类,它通常具有如下特点:这个Java类必须具有一个无参的构造函数属性必须私有化。私有化的属性必须通过public类型的方法暴露给其它程序,并且方法的命名也必须遵守一定的命名规范。JavaBean规范: JavaBean在J2EE开发中,通常用于封装数据,对于遵循以上写法的JavaBean组件,其它程序可以通过反射技术实例化JavaBean对象,并且通过反射那些遵守命名规范的方法,从而获知JavaBean的属性,进而调用其属性保存

2022-05-19 20:46:07 302

原创 jsp学习

JSP是Servlet的一种特殊形式,每个JSP页面就是一个Servlet实例–JSP页面有系统编译成Servlet,Servlet再负责响应用户请求。1.JSP注释<%–注释内容–%> ,与HTML注释不同的是,编译后的HTML页面无法查看到JSP注释内容。2.JSP声明JSP声明用于声明变量和方法。JSP声明将会转换成Servlet中的成员变量或成员方法,因此,JSP声明依然符合Java语法。格式: <%! 声明部分 %><%!//声明一个整型变量publi

2022-05-19 20:36:11 88

原创 servlet context和servlet Config

Servlet容器初始化一个servlet对象时,会为这个servlet对象创建一个servletConfig对象,该对象中包含了servlet的初始化参数信息。Servlet容器在调用servlet对象的init(ServletConfig config)方法时,会把servletConfig对象当做参数传递给servlet对象。Init(ServletConfig config)方法中通过this.config=config将ServletConfig对象保存,之后在service方法中可以通过this

2022-05-18 22:01:16 199

原创 servlet生命周期

生命周期我们之前使用的都是javax.servlet.http.HttpServlet,这个类实现了javax.servlet.Servlet接口,而这个接口中定义的三个方法是所有servlet都必须实现的。package javax.servlet;public interface Servlet { void init(ServletConfig config); void service(ServletRequest request, ServletResponse r.

2022-05-18 21:13:59 37

原创 js学习笔记

轮播图功能实现和关键代码分析主要功能1.用下面的小圆圈可以实现点击就跳转第几张图的效果2.左右箭头在鼠标进入的时候就可以点击跳转图的操作3.鼠标在图外时,就可以自动播放为了实现这些功能,先了解一下轮播图的原理其实就是将想播放的图片放在一横排,然后进行向左向右的移动,然后用overflow:hidden来做到我们只看得到盒子内的一张图片,如图:所以轮播图的核心结构分为两个部分,一个是图片的移动,还有一个是具体功能的实现function animate(obj, target) {

2022-05-16 16:56:11 49 2

原创 session域与application域

session域session一般是与cookie一起使用的,cookie和session的共同之处在于:cookie和session都是用来跟踪浏览器用户身份的会话方式。cookie 和session的区别是:cookie数据保存在客户端,session数据保存在服务器端。每一个session都有唯一的sessionid,可以通过一个特殊的cookie,name为JSESSIONID的传过来,但当cookie失效时,就把session的id附加在URL路径的后面。如果不存在sessionid的话,就会

2022-05-14 16:25:15 198

原创 Servlet的继承结构分析

最开始的servlet接口public interface Servlet {public void init (ServletConfig config) throws ServletException;public void service (ServletRequest req, ServletResponse res) throws ServletException, IOException;public void destroy ();public String getServletIn

2022-05-11 16:07:02 337

原创 welcome-file-list

welcome-file-list是web.xml中用来设置首页(也就是默认进去的页面)在做老师发的war包时我发现有些包启动tomcat时可以直接进入首页,有些不能直接进入而是显示404 not found,而需要我手动添加/index.jsp才可以进入然后我比较了一个可以直接进入首页一个显示404在web.xml的不同,发现在 welcome-file-list中有不同,如<welcome-file-list> <welcome-file>index.html&lt

2022-05-11 15:33:49 925

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除